WASHINGTON- U.S. Senator Amy Klobuchar (D-MN), member of the Senate Judiciary Committee, released the below statement regarding the Supreme Court nomination vote.

“For any nominee—whether it’s for district court or a judge at any level—if a report like Dr. Ford’s comes to light I expect it to be seriously investigated by the FBI before we vote. We thank her for coming forward and we need witness interviews and an investigative report back from the FBI.

“For weeks we’ve witnessed a full-fledged effort to ram this nomination through without thousands of critical documents. I’m glad GOP Senator Flake has now joined us in calling for more information before the committee vote. It should be delayed. This is our nation’s highest court.”
